Bitcoin sinks

Published

SAN FRANCISCO, Oct 3: The price of the bitcoin digital currency dropped on Wednesday, after US law enforcement authorities shut down Silk Road, an online marketplace used to buy and sell illegal drugs.

The bitcoin, valued by many for its anonymity, fell to $129 from over $140 a day before.

Earlier, the currency traded as low as $110.

The digital currency's drop came after the FBI arrested alleged Silk Road owner Ross William Ulbricht, 29, known as “Dread Pirate Roberts,” on Tuesday in San Francisco.—Reuters
